How Much Does Spray Foam Insulation Cost?

Commercial spray foam insulation in Ireland is priced per project rather than from a fixed rate card. The final figure depends on the type of foam, the thickness needed to reach your thermal target, the complexity of the application and site access, which is why Duratite issues a fixed quote after a free site survey. This guide focuses exclusively on commercial and industrial applications — not residential loft insulation, which is a different market with different pricing structures.

The two main products used in commercial spray foam insulation across Ireland and Northern Ireland are closed-cell foam (such as Nexseal LE, with a thermal conductivity of 0.027 W/mK, tested to I.S. EN 14315-1) and open-cell foam (such as Sucraseal). Closed-cell foam costs more per square metre but delivers superior thermal performance per unit thickness, acts as a vapour barrier, and provides structural reinforcement — making it the better long-term investment for most commercial applications.

Cost Drivers by Application Type

Spray foam costs vary considerably depending on the type of building and the specific application. The table below shows the most common commercial applications in Ireland, the typical thickness and product, and what tends to push the price up or down on each.

ApplicationTypical ThicknessProductWhat Affects Price Most
Shipping container insulation35–50mmNexseal LE (closed cell)Corrugated profile, number of containers, fire coating
Metal building / warehouse40–80mmNexseal LE (closed cell)Area, working height, access equipment
Agricultural building / barn35–60mmNexseal LE or SucrasealSurface cleaning, dust, working around livestock
Corrugated roof underside40–60mmNexseal LE (closed cell)Roof height, purlin layout, condition of sheets
Swimming pool hall50–80mmNexseal LE (closed cell)Scaffolding, humidity control, fire coating
Cold store / cold room60–100mmNexseal LE (closed cell)Thickness, shutdown period, hygiene finish
Concrete soffit40–70mmNexseal LE (closed cell)Access, fire protection requirement
Stud wall (commercial)50–100mmSucraseal (open cell)Stud depth, linings, programme
Aircraft hangar40–60mmNexseal LE (closed cell)Working height, area, operational constraints

Every quotation covers both material supply and professional installation by a Duratite-approved installer. Preparatory work (such as surface cleaning, removal of existing insulation, or access equipment hire) is identified at survey and itemised separately based on site-specific requirements.

Closed Cell vs Open Cell: Price Comparison

Understanding the price difference between closed-cell and open-cell spray foam requires looking beyond the per-square-metre cost. Closed-cell foam (Nexseal LE) costs approximately 40–60% more than open-cell foam (Sucraseal) per square metre at equivalent thickness, but delivers nearly twice the thermal resistance per unit thickness.

PropertyNexseal LE (Closed Cell)Sucraseal (Open Cell)
Thermal conductivity0.027 W/mK0.035–0.038 W/mK
Relative cost at equal thicknessHigher (roughly 40–60% more)Lower
Vapour barrierYes (integral)No (requires separate VCL)
Structural reinforcementYesNo
Condensation controlExcellentGood (with VCL)
Independently testedYes — I.S. EN 14315-1Application-specific
Thickness for the same U-valueThinnerRoughly a third thicker

When you factor in the thinner application required for equivalent thermal performance, the integral vapour barrier (eliminating the cost of a separate vapour control layer), and the structural reinforcement that closed-cell foam provides, the real-world cost difference narrows considerably. For condensation-prone environments — metal buildings, swimming pools, cold stores — closed-cell is not just the better-performing option but often the more economical one when total installed system cost is considered.

Factors That Affect Spray Foam Cost

Several factors influence the final cost of a commercial spray foam insulation project. Understanding these helps you anticipate pricing and ensures you are comparing quotes on a like-for-like basis.

Application Area and Volume

Larger projects benefit from economies of scale. A 200m² shipping container conversion will cost more per square metre than a 2,000m² warehouse simply because the mobilisation costs (equipment transport, setup, crew travel) are spread across a larger area. For very large projects above 5,000m², prices can drop by 15–25% compared to small projects.

Thickness and U-Value Requirements

In the Republic of Ireland, Part L of the Building Regulations sets U-value limits through Technical Guidance Document L 2022. For new buildings other than dwellings, walls must achieve an area-weighted average of 0.21 W/m²K and flat roofs 0.20 W/m²K; for material alterations and renovation the wall limit is 0.35 W/m²K. As a simple guide, thermal resistance equals thickness divided by conductivity (R = d/λ), so every 27mm of Nexseal LE (lambda 0.027 W/mK) adds about 1.0 m²K/W. Greater thickness means more material and more passes, directly increasing cost.

Access and Site Complexity

Working at height, confined spaces, complex geometries (such as the corrugated interior of a shipping container or the curved profile of a Quonset hut), and the need for access equipment all add to the installation cost. A straightforward warehouse wall sprayed from a scissor lift is significantly cheaper per square metre than the underside of a swimming pool hall ceiling requiring scaffolding.

Substrate Preparation

Spray foam bonds directly to clean, sound substrates. If the surface requires cleaning, degreasing, removal of existing failed insulation, or treatment for rust or corrosion, this preparation work adds to the project cost. On new-build projects where the substrate is clean and ready, preparation costs are minimal.

Fire Protection Requirements

Where Technical Guidance Document B – Fire Safety requires the exposed foam surface to achieve a specific reaction-to-fire classification, a DC315 intumescent coating must be applied over the cured spray foam. This is an additional coat and appears as a separate line on the quotation. Not all applications require it — foam concealed behind a suitable non-combustible lining, for example, may not. Your survey report will confirm the requirement.

Geographic Location

Projects in remote locations — islands, upland farms, or sites a long way from the nearest approved installer — incur higher mobilisation costs for equipment transport and crew travel. Combining several buildings on one site into a single visit helps keep these costs down.

Energy Savings and Payback

The return on investment from commercial spray foam insulation depends on the building's existing thermal performance, your energy tariff, and the heating or cooling system in use. Typical energy savings and payback periods from Duratite project data fall within these ranges:

Building TypeTypical Payback PeriodAnnual Energy Savings
Heated warehouse3–5 years30–50%
Livestock building2–4 years25–40% (plus productivity gains)
Swimming pool hall2–3 years40–60%
Cold store2–4 years30–45%
Metal industrial unit3–6 years25–45%
Shipping container office1–3 years50–70%

These figures are based on real-world data from Duratite's project portfolio; actual payback depends on your own energy prices and operating hours. For heated buildings, the payback calculation is straightforward: reduced heat loss means lower fuel consumption. For cold stores, the equation works in reverse — reduced heat gain means less refrigeration energy. In both cases, spray foam's ability to eliminate thermal bridging and provide a continuous, gap-free insulation layer delivers savings that rigid board or mineral wool installations cannot match.

Why Closed Cell Costs More but Saves More

The higher upfront cost of closed-cell spray foam (Nexseal LE) compared to open-cell foam or traditional insulation materials is justified by several factors that directly affect the total cost of ownership:

First, thermal performance per unit thickness. Nexseal LE has a thermal conductivity of 0.027 W/mK — significantly lower than open-cell foam (0.035–0.038), mineral wool (0.034–0.040), or PIR rigid board (0.022–0.025 but with thermal bridging at joints). This means less material is needed to achieve the same U-value, offsetting the higher per-litre cost.

Second, the integral vapour barrier eliminates the cost and complexity of a separate vapour control layer. In condensation-critical environments such as swimming pool halls, cold stores, and metal buildings, this single feature can remove a significant amount of additional materials and labour from the project.

Third, the seamless application eliminates the thermal bridges that occur at every joint, fixing, and edge in rigid board or batt insulation systems. Real-world studies consistently show that spray foam delivers 15–25% better thermal performance than the same nominal U-value achieved with rigid boards, because the installed performance matches the laboratory performance — there are no gaps, compressions, or misaligned joints.

Why does closed-cell spray foam cost more than open-cell?
Closed-cell spray foam (Nexseal LE) uses a different chemical formulation that creates a denser, stronger foam with better thermal performance (0.027 W/mK vs 0.035–0.038 W/mK for open-cell). It also acts as an integral vapour barrier and provides structural reinforcement. The higher material cost is offset by needing less thickness for equivalent performance and eliminating the need for a separate vapour control layer.
Does the price include the DC315 intumescent coating?
DC315 intumescent coating is quoted as a separate line because not all applications require it. Where Technical Guidance Document B – Fire Safety calls for a specific reaction-to-fire classification on an exposed foam surface, DC315 is added to the specification. Your Duratite survey report will specify whether DC315 is required for your particular building and application.
